Robinson's health could play a role in the Jags' offseason plans. Last summer the team's moves hinted at keeping the franchise tag available for Robinson -- picking up Blake Bortles' fifth-year option and signing center Brandon Linder to a new contract.

The Jags could tag Robinson to see how their top receiver returns from the knee injury, delaying a long-term pact at least a year. If a multiyear deal is done, it could look similar to the new contract Davante Adams signed in Green Bay: four years for $58 million, $18 million guaranteed.

"I would say it definitely [got my attention]," Robinson said of Adams' deal.

I'm not sure Robinson is going to available, and even if he is, it doesn't look like it'll be the discounted deal some thing. It sounds like the Jags are in a good position to franchise him to see how he recovers. Even if they don't, he is looking for Davante Adams type of money.
